Guitarist Ron English is a well-respected member of Detroit’s music community and has helped shape contemporary Jazz styles since the 1960’s with a diverse repertoire covering Jazz , Blues, Avant-garde, Motown, Soul/Funk and Gospel.
Growing up in Lansing, he came from a musical family and got started on guitar at an early age. He soon got involved in the Jazz scene in Detroit at the Artists’ Workshop and started playing with the Detroit Contemporary 5 which included some of the city’s most progressive artists such as trumpeter Charles Moore, pianist Kenn Cox, Drummer Danny Spencer, bassist John Dana, and saxophonist Larry Nozero. They soon created the artist-run, now legendary, Strata Records.
For the next two decades Ron was very active, touring and recording with Detroit’s popular jazz musicians during that era.
